Dallas addressed most issues this past NFL Draft, but they left one thing out of focus and that\u2019s building upon their offensive line.<\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s probably why <a href=\"https:\/\/lastwordonsports.com\/nfl\/2023\/08\/04\/running-back-tony-pollard-now-in-the-spotlight\/\" target=\"_self\">Tony Pollard<\/a> isn\u2019t having much successful productivity this season and Prescott hasn\u2019t been able to receive much time in the pocket. The offensive line is the obvious answer and key players like them and Lamb are paying the price for it. It wouldn\u2019t make sense for the coaching staff and front office to let this become another issue again, right?<\/p>\n<p>Unfortunately, Dallas didn\u2019t see the issue once they drafted <a href=\"https:\/\/lastwordonsports.com\/nfl\/2023\/03\/29\/2023-nfl-draft-mazi-smith-scouting-report\/\" target=\"_self\">Mazi Smith<\/a> this past draft. They thought they could be solid with having Tyron Smith (once again) and Terence Steele recovering from his catastrophic knee injury. Dallas thought wrong and should\u2019ve put the pedal to the metal by getting a veteran to complement the offensive line.<\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The offensive line is what makes this team run, so any star player who goes down will negatively impact the team.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h3>It Only Got Worse After the Line Took Another Hit<\/h3>\n<p>The Cowboys are clearly underwater with all these issues at the line, but close your eyes, it\u2019s only <a href=\"https:\/\/atozsports.com\/dallas\/cowboys-offensive-line-takes-yet-another-hit-ahead-of-week-17-vs-lions\/\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\">getting worse<\/a>. <a href=\"https:\/\/lastwordonsports.com\/nfl\/2023\/11\/07\/why-dallas-cowboys-lost-philadelphia-eagles-week-9\/\" target=\"_self\">Chuma Edoga<\/a> is added to the<a href=\"https:\/\/www.nbcsports.com\/nfl\/profootballtalk\/rumor-mill\/news\/tyron-smith-remains-out-of-practice-and-his-replacement-chuma-edoga-was-limited\" target=\"_blank\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er\"> injury report<\/a> after being the replacement and backup for Smith.
